(Japan) Reduction of chemicals use in production facility improvement
Kobe Plant of Information Technology Products Division of Panasonic AVC Networks Company engaged in domestic integrated manufacturing of mobile PCs. Previously, partial soldering was required for substrates for PCs and it was difficult to blow flux only to the required areas. The process also incurred significant waste. To address this issue, we developed automated soldering robots that incorporated the techniques and expertise of skilled workers and introduced them throughout the company. This resulted in a reduction of electricity (24 kWh to 1 kWh), a reduction in the number of maintenance and inspection processes, and an annual reduction of 356 kg in the use of chemical substances, such as isopropyl alcohol.
